Company Performance - Invesco Mortgage Capital (IVR) closed at 8.06,down0.378.06, down 0.37% from the previous trading session, underperforming the S&P 500 which gained 0.16% [1] - The company's shares have decreased by 5.73% over the last month, compared to a 4.27% loss in the Finance sector and a 2.7% loss in the S&P 500 [1] Upcoming Earnings - The upcoming earnings disclosure is anticipated, with projected earnings per share (EPS) of 0.66, indicating a 30.53% decrease from the same quarter last year [2] - Quarterly revenue is estimated at $14.81 million, reflecting a significant increase of 78.43% from the year-ago period [2] Analyst Estimates - Recent modifications to analyst estimates for Invesco Mortgage Capital are crucial as they indicate changing near-term business trends, with positive revisions suggesting analyst optimism about the company's profitability [3] - The Zacks Rank system, which incorporates these estimate changes, is utilized to assess stock performance [4] Zacks Rank and Valuation - Invesco Mortgage Capital currently holds a Zacks Rank of 3 (Hold), with no changes in the consensus EPS estimate over the past month [5] - The company is trading at a Forward P/E ratio of 3.24, which is a discount compared to the industry average Forward P/E of 7.8 [6] Industry Context - The REIT and Equity Trust industry, part of the Finance sector, has a Zacks Industry Rank of 78, placing it in the top 32% of over 250 industries [6] - Strong individual industry groups, as measured by the Zacks Industry Rank, tend to outperform weaker groups by a factor of 2 to 1 [7]
